Suki is a minor character in the 2024 Netflix adventure fantasy series Avatar: The Last Airbender, based on the Nickelodeon 2005-2008 animated series of the same name. She is the leader of the Kyoshi Warriors and one of Sokka's love interests.
She's portrayed by Maria Zhang.
Biography[]
Early Life[]
Suki was born and raised by her mother Yukari on Kyoshi Island. To make up for her lack of bending powers, Suki became a skilled warrior. She eventually became the leader of the Kyoshi Warriors and her mom became mayor of the village.
Season 1[]
Warriors[]
When Team Avatar arrived on Kyoshi Island, Suki and her team captures them. However, Suki and the Warriors let them go when Kyoshi shines on Aang. Taking the team to their village, Suki manages to convince her mother to let the Gang stay at Kyoshi Island for 48 hours. However Yukari warns her daughter that the Avatar could be dangerous. Suki trains with the other Kyoshi Warriors and notices that Sokka is watching them. She later teaches Sokka how to position himself after watching him fight with his Boomerang. Throughout Sokka's training, the two become close and nearly kiss until the Fire Nation has arrived. When Zhao's forces engage the Kyoshi warriors in a fight, Suki, Sokka and the Warriors fight Fire Nation soldiers until Kyoshi (in Aang's body) drives them away.

According to her mother, Suki is a fierce warrior with a kind heart. Despite being initially suspicious of Team Avatar, she vacant trusting of them when Kyoshi's statue shone on Aang. This is mostly due to how Suki respects how Kyoshi opened herself to kind strangers. Additionally, like any other teenager, Suki does get easily embarrassed when she warns praise from Yukari, who is a stern but loving mother towards Suki and can see there is a spark between Sokka and Suki. She will do whatever it takes to protect her village. It is also Suki's and Team Avatar's efforts that makes Yukari realize they need to make a stand against the Fire Nation.
Abilities[]
Suki is a strong and capable warrior who is has leadership and tactician skills. She is able to hold up against several soldiers of the Fire Nation with her razor sharp fans. Suki has stealth skills as well, being able to sneak up behind Sokka when it's least expected.
